Another Knight is NFL-bound!

UCF WR/TE Jacob Harris is making his way to the next level after being drafted by the Los Angeles Rams with the 141st pick in the NFL Draft.

Harris has had quite the journey to get to the NFL after originally entering college as a soccer player. He made the jump to football after walking on at Western Kentucky and transferring to UCF, where he turned himself into one of Dillon Gabriel’s favorite targets.

Now, he’ll be catching passes from Matthew Stafford.

At 6’5”, Harris definitely has the size to play in the NFL, but his hands are his biggest question mark as he enters the pros.

Last season, Harris caught 30 passes for 539 yards and eight touchdowns. While he lined up as a receiver primarily in college, it’ll be interesting to see if the Rams view him as a receiver or tight end.
